The field staff of Indira Kranti Pathakam on Wednesday attempted to picket the Assembly under the aegis of Central Industrial Trade Union (CITU), pressing their demands.
However, the alert police foiled their attempts and took a few staff into their custody at MLA Quarters in Adarsh Nagar, and shifted them to a nearby police station.
Raising slogans against the state government, the field staff took out procession from Indira Park and demanded regularization of their services, and increase in their salary and other allowances.
They alleged that the government, which promised to increase salary from Rs. 500 to Rs. 3,500 during July 22 meeting, had failed to honour its commitment.
They charged that the government was planning to scrap the entire scheme due to financial implications, and remove the staff from the scheme.
The staff said that they had been working on a meagre salary of Rs. 500 since 12 years, and demanded that the government regularize their services considering their vast experience.
They said that the field staff would create awareness among Girijan beneficiaries on government schemes and facilities, and make them utilise the loan facility from the banks.
